
Veteran batter Marnus Labuschagne has been left out of Australia’s squad for the first Test of the three-match series against the West Indies, which begins on June 25. In another setback, star batter Steve Smith will also miss the series opener due to injury. Josh Inglis and rising talent Sam Konstas have been named as replacements in the playing XI for the opening Test in Barbados.
Smith suffered a finger injury during the 2025 World Test Championship final against South Africa. He picked up the injury shortly after dropping a key catch of Temba Bavuma and was forced to leave the field for treatment. Labuschagne’s omission comes after a prolonged dip in form.
He managed scores of just 17 and 22 in the WTC final, continuing a disappointing run that stretches back to 2023, during which he has averaged just 31 with only one century in 26 innings. Speaking to the ICC, Australia’s chairman of selectors George Bailey provided an update on Smith’s condition.
“Steve needs more time for the wound to heal so we’ll give him another week’s rest and assess his functionality after that.”
“He knows his form hasn’t met expectations”– George Bailey on Labuschagne
George Bailey stated that the team will keep supporting Marnus Labuschagne as he works towards a Test comeback. The right-hander has been a key part of Australia’s strong Test performances in recent years, including their 2023 WTC win.
“Marnus at his best can be a really important member of this team. He understands his output hasn’t been at the level we, or he, expects. “We will continue working with him on the areas of his game we feel he needs to rediscover. We continue to value his skill and expect him to work through the challenge positively,” said Bailey (via the aforementioned source).
